If your uPVC window won't close properly, it could be due to a gap between the frame and the sash. This issue may not just cause draughts, it can also lead to damp and water damage. You can check by putting some paper between the frame and the sash, to see if the sash can be shut.

To fix it, you'll need to take off the seals surrounding the frame and the sash. Then, you'll need to remove the gearbox that locks from its place inside the frame. To get the gearbox out you'll need an open-ended screwdriver or torch. After you have removed the gearbox, you must replace it with one that is the same size and type.

Repair of window frames made of UPVC

It is crucial to fix any cracks, holes or broken seals on your uPVC Windows as soon as is possible. These issues could cause the glass of your windows to fog up and may also lead water leaks. The frames can also be damaged, which can lower the insulation value and causing higher energy bills. Most of these problems are easily repaired by an expert or a DIY repair.

UPVC window repairs are more cost-effective than replacing the entire unit. However, in some instances, it's better to replace the entire unit. This is particularly true if the frame has been damaged beyond repair. The cost of a UPVC replacement window is affected by a variety of factors, such as the type of material and the amount of labor involved. A complete replacement will cost between $100 and $1,000 for a window, and the price will vary based on the extent of the damage and if a new installation is required.

Cleaning UPVC windows is crucial to keep out moisture and dirt buildup. This will allow you to avoid costly repairs down the road. It is recommended to do this at least once each year. You may also apply WD-40 to lubricate the moving parts of your UPVC windows. Before cleaning the frame, it is recommended to remove any dust or cobwebs with a soft bristle brush. You can also sand any scuff marks on frames to make them appear new again.
